NSS Results 2007/08
NSS Results 2007/08
The academic year 2007/08 saw the fourth National Student Survey.
The highest scores again this year are for the questions covering teaching on our courses. The results for this section continue to rise year on year, with an 89% satisfaction rate in 07/08 which puts the School in the top quartile nationally. The overall satisfaction level has also improved on last year.
Methodology
Students' responses are collected using the Likert response scale (from strongly disagree to strongly agree), with these responses being converted to a numeric value between 1 (strongly disagree) and 5 (strongly agree). An average is then taken to give the responses detailed below.
A 'reliability threshold' of is enforced by the organisers of the survey. This means that response rates in any department must exceed 50% in order for the results of that department to be counted.
The figures given below are taken from the NSS Dissemination site, and are based on all 386 responses. This response rate represented 60% of eligible students which is slightly lower than the national average, but slightly more than achieved last year.
Where we are doing well
The following questions received an average response of 4.0 or higher:
- 4.4 The course is intellectually stimulating
- 4.3 Staff are enthusiastic about what they are teach
- 4.2 Overall, I am satisfied with the quality of the course
- 4.2 Staff have made the subject interesting
- 4.1 Staff are good at explaining things
Where we could do better
The following questions received an average response rate of 3.5 or lower:
- 3.4 Feedback on my work has helped me clarify things I did not understand
- 3.4 Good advice was available when I needed to make study choices
